Output 92c5d61db67cf98d705b811ebf49f13d5343d44a09c89c0008a325fe168bfc1a:20

value
851478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90fc1b0c84205c86ae1f0e6605d4d845add2bc3b OP_EQUAL
address
3EudEmwa4GR9zjbTES44ocD8NTzGYufzSL
transaction
92c5d61db67cf98d705b811ebf49f13d5343d44a09c89c0008a325fe168bfc1a
spent
true